Accessibility

It’s important to us that all families and children are able to find the information they need about our programs and services.

Almost 4 million Australians currently live with a disability. That is 1 in 5 people living with auditory, cognitive, neurological, physical, speech or visual disability that may affect their ability to use the web.

At Uplyft, we want all families and children to be able to access the information they need about our programs and services.

We aim to align our website with the AA standard of the World Wide Web Consortium's (W3C) Web Content Accessibility Guidelines (WCAG) 2.1, and we are continually working to improve accessibility across our digital platforms.
